Psychologists refer to the pleasure derived from sad or tense media as "benign masochism." Watching a devastating breakup or a star-crossed separation allows viewers to experience intense, negative emotions within a safe, controlled environment. When a romantic drama ends without a union (e.g., La La Land ’s final montage of what could have been), it produces a different kind of entertainment: tragic wisdom. The audience is entertained not by satisfaction but by the profound recognition that love and success are often incompatible. The emotional contract is honored because the drama has been authentic, not because it has been happy.
